4. Acoustic Benefits PVC grid false ceilings can contribute to sound insulation. By creating an air gap between the original ceiling and the false ceiling, they help absorb sound and reduce noise pollution, making them suitable for offices, schools, and residential areas where quietness is valued.

Additionally, lighting fixtures can be seamlessly integrated into ceiling grids. Recessed lighting, pendant lights, and other fixtures can be mounted within the grid, contributing to both illumination and style. This integration ensures that lighting is aesthetically pleasing while maintaining the functionality of the space.

The installation of an acoustic ceiling tile grid requires careful planning and precision. Ceiling height, room usage, and sound management needs are all factors to consider. It's essential to engage professionals skilled in acoustics and installation to ensure effectiveness. Maintenance for these systems is relatively minimal; most tiles are designed to be durable and easy to clean, helping to maintain hygiene and appearance over time.

5. Building Code Compliance Many building codes and regulations require accessibility to certain mechanical and electrical systems. Installing flush ceiling access panels can help ensure compliance with these codes while providing the necessary access without compromising aesthetics.
